- Info Blue-hour view of the free-standing bell tower of the Pula Cathedral, Pula, Croatia. The present-day cathedral came into existence through a series of expansions of pre-existing 5th-century religious buildings, whereas the baroque-stlye bell tower, located in front of the basilica, was added in 1707 and was built using stones taken from the Roman-built Pula Arena.
